On 09/20/2013 05:54 AM, Kevin Wolf wrote: > BlockDriverStates shouldn't be affected by an unplugged guest device, > except if created with the legacy -drive command line option or the > drive_add HMP command. > > Make the automatic deletion as well as cancelling of jobs conditional on > an enable_auto_del boolean that is only set in drive_init(). > > Signed-off-by: Kevin Wolf <[email protected]> > ---
> +++ b/include/sysemu/blockdev.h
> @@ -37,6 +37,7 @@ struct DriveInfo {
> int bus;
> int unit;
> int auto_del; /* see blockdev_mark_auto_del() */
> + bool enable_auto_del; /* Only for legacy drive_init() */
auto_del is 0-initialized, and only ever assigned to 1. Should it also
be bool?
--
Eric Blake eblake redhat com +1-919-301-3266
Libvirt virtualization library http://libvirt.org
signature.asc
Description: OpenPGP digital signature
